Industry Benchmarks and Variations in Withdrawal Processing
| Withdrawal Method | Typical Processing Time | Additional Notes |
|---|---|---|
| e-Wallets (e.g., Skrill, Neteller) | Within a few hours to 24 hours | Most rapid; often processed instantly upon approval |
| Bank Transfers (Wire Transfer, ACH) | 1–5 business days | Subject to banking hours and international processing |
| Debit/Credit Cards | 3–5 business days | Dependent on card issuer policies |
| Cryptocurrencies (Bitcoin, ETH) | Within 1 hour to 24 hours | High transparency; blockchain confirmation times vary |

Factors Influencing Withdrawal Times
While industry norms provide a general guideline, specific factors can extend or shorten withdrawal periods:
- Verification Procedures: KYC (Know Your Customer) checks are standard for security. Multiple verification steps can delay processing.
- Withdrawal Limits: Large sums may require additional approvals or document submissions, impacting timings.
- Banking Method: Certain methods naturally take longer, especially international bank transfers.
- Casino Processing Policies: Platforms with robust back-end procedures can expedite withdrawals, while others may have bureaucratic delays.
